The 'Summer of Sam' was a time of fear in New York City in 1977. A serial killer known as the 'Son of Sam' was on the loose. David Berkowitz was the killer. He targeted young women and couples, shooting them in his killing spree. His crimes created a sense of panic and paranoia in the city. People were afraid to go out at night, and there was a lot of media attention on the case, which further fueled the public's fear.

The 'Summer of Sam' true story is about the Son of Sam case. David Berkowitz was the killer. He targeted young women, shooting them in his spree. The police investigation was intense. The media coverage was extensive too, which added to the public's panic. It was a time when New York was already facing various challenges like high crime rates and economic problems. The Son of Sam's actions just made things worse. The story is a dark chapter in New York's history that shows how a single killer can have a huge impact on a large city.

The HMS Terror was one of the ships in Franklin's expedition. They were seeking the Northwest Passage. The ship, along with the Erebus, got stuck in the ice in the Arctic. As time passed, supplies ran low. The men on board had to endure harsh conditions. There were reports of cannibalism among the crew as they struggled to survive. The wreck of the Terror was later discovered, shedding more light on this harrowing story.
